In her recent State of the Union Address at the annual ITU Council, Secretary-General Doreen Bogdan-Martin reflected on the organization’s enduring purpose: making communication across borders seamless, efficient, accessible, and affordable.
ITU’s Legacy and Vision for a Connected Future
What began as a collaboration between 20 nations in Paris has evolved into a global movement to foster inclusive and sustainable digital transformation. The ITU remains committed to bridging the digital divide and ensuring that no one is left offline in an increasingly connected world.
Connectivity for Refugees: Empowering Through Digital Skills
One powerful example of ITU’s impact is visible at a refugee camp in Jordan, where displaced individuals are gaining digital literacy and skills, from beginner to expert levels. According to the Director of ITU’s Telecommunication Development Bureau, this initiative reflects ITU’s core values of inclusion and empowerment, ensuring connectivity for refugees and underserved communities.
Space Connect: Ensuring Safety in Orbit
As space activity grows, ITU is also leading global discussions on space governance through its Space Connect webinar series. Experts emphasize the need to address safety, security, and sustainability to safeguard future satellite operations and promote responsible use of outer space.
AI for Good 2025: Shaping Responsible Artificial Intelligence
The world’s largest event for AI innovation, AI for Good 2025, will be held in Switzerland and online from 8 to 11 July 2025. This ITU-led summit showcases how artificial intelligence can be harnessed for social good, sustainable development, and ethical progress. Global leaders, innovators, and policymakers are expected to gather to explore the next wave of AI-powered solutions.
WTDC-25: World Telecommunication Development Conference in Azerbaijan
Looking ahead, the World Telecommunication Development Conference 2025 (WTDC-25) will be hosted in Azerbaijan in November. The focus will be on advancing universal, meaningful, and affordable connectivity to foster an inclusive and sustainable digital future for all.
